Where Gulfstream Aerospace GVIII-G700 aircraft are registered
Count of currently registered Gulfstream Aerospace GVIII-G700 aircraft by registration state (FAA). Aggregate counts only.
| State | Registered |
|---|---|
| Georgia | 59 |
| Utah | 22 |
| Delaware | 7 |
| Ohio | 5 |
| Texas | 3 |
| California | 3 |
